Description

(0.25 MILES)
DIFFICULTY: EASY

The Museum Trail is a short 0.25-mile loop which begins behind the Audubon Museum. This is the easiest trail at the Park and features interpretive signs along its course. The Nature Center staff often utilizes the path’s amphitheater-style outdoor classroom for programming. A trail-side view of the Museum’s Observation Room provides a glimpse of not only birds, but other forest animals as they frequent the birdseed feeders and water feature near the building. To walk this trail, follow the service road to the right of the Museum and then turn left to go behind the Museum. You will see the trail head sign. Most of this trail is paved. Connections to Deer Ridge and Pawpaw Valley Trails can be accessed.
